What Are Invisalign Clear Aligners Made Of?
To truly comprehend how does invisalign work, we must first explore the advanced technology behind the trays themselves. Many dental patients in Oman wonder, what is invisalign made of and whether it uses standard dental plastics. The answer lies in decades of biomaterial research. These aligners are custom-molded from a specialized, medical-grade thermoplastic polymer. Because the material is highly smooth and accurately trimmed to your exact gumline, it avoids the soft tissue irritation commonly caused by traditional metal orthodontics, making the entire orthodontic experience incredibly comfortable and lifestyle-friendly.

How Invisalign Moves Teeth: The Clinical Science Behind Clear Aligners
To decode the mechanics of how does invisalign work, we have to look at the principles of bone remodeling. The system relies entirely on a highly controlled mechanical process rather than manual tightening. Each individual tray is engineered to guide specific teeth into a new position by applying precise, calculated pressure to the tooth crown. This localized pressure signals your jawbone to safely remodel, allowing teeth to migrate smoothly without damaging root structures.
Controlled Force and Programmed Movement
A core aspect of how does invisalign move teeth safely is the application of incremental, programmed movement. Each tray in your series is designed to move targeted teeth only a fraction of a millimeter (typically around 0.25mm per tray). By dividing the total movement into tiny, manageable steps, the system minimizes root stress and jaw discomfort. The built-in digital algorithm determines exactly which teeth move first and which teeth act as anchors, ensuring a safe, scientifically validated transformation that standard braces cannot replicate with the same digital precision.
The Invisalign Treatment Process in Oman: Step by Step
Understanding how does invisalign work in a practical, day-to-day sense requires looking at the structured clinical timeline. Patients in Oman undergo a highly organized, predictable multi-stage journey overseen by certified providers. To help you visualize the entire treatment lifecycle from your initial clinical consultation to your final transformed smile, review this comprehensive table outlining the milestones, primary objectives, and estimated durations for each phase of your orthodontic care:
| Treatment Step | Primary Objective | Estimated Duration |
| Step 1: Scan & Consult | Digital 3D oral mapping | 30 – 45 Minutes |
| Step 2: ClinCheck Plan | Virtual transformation blueprint | 1 – 2 Weeks |
| Step 3: Fabrication | Manufacturing custom trays | 3 – 4 Weeks |
| Step 4: Active Wear | Progressing through aligner sets | 6 – 18 Months |
| Step 5: Refinements | Perfecting final minor details | 1 – 3 Months |
| Step 6: Retention | Preserving the final result | Lifelong (Night wear) |
Step 1: Consultation and iTero Scan
Your orthodontic journey begins with a comprehensive consultation at a modern dental clinic in Oman. Your dentist will evaluate your overall oral health to ensure your teeth, roots, and gums are perfectly healthy. Instead of using messy, gag-inducing physical putty, the clinical team utilizes an advanced iTero intraoral scanner to capture a precise 3D digital model of your mouth. This diagnostic scan serves as the baseline data for your plan.
Step 2: ClinCheck Treatment Plan
Once your digital oral scan is ready, it is processed through advanced ClinCheck software. This state-of-the-art software acts as the virtual structural blueprint for your entire transformation. Your dentist uses it to map out the exact movement pathway of every single tooth from start to finish. The system generates a 3D animation showing your future smile before manufacturing even begins,情 illustrating precisely **how does invisalign work** to fix your specific bite.
Step 3: Aligners Fabricated and Delivered
After you and your dental specialist approve the digital smile simulation, the data is sent to the manufacturing facility. Your entire series of custom clear aligners is fabricated using high-precision 3D printing technology. Each tray is laser-cut to match your unique gumline perfectly, preventing any soft tissue irritation. Within a few weeks, your complete, personalized box of custom aligners arrives at your clinic in Oman.
Step 4: Wearing and Changing Trays
Active treatment success relies heavily on your personal compliance. You must wear your custom clear trays strictly for 20 to 22 hours every single day, removing them only to eat, drink non-water beverages, brush, and floss. Every 1 to 2 weeks, you will switch to the next sequential set of trays at home. You will also visit your provider in Oman every 6 to 8 weeks for a quick progress check.
Step 5: Refinements if Needed
As your treatment approaches its conclusion, some stubborn teeth might need an extra push to achieve perfection. This is where invisalign refinements oman come into play. Your dentist will take a fresh digital scan to map out any minor deviations from your original digital plan. The laboratory will then manufacture a small, targeted set of refinement trays to fine-tune these final alignment details seamlessly.
Step 6: Retainer Phase
Achieving your dream smile is a fantastic milestone, but keeping it stable requires a dedicated retention phase. Wearing a custom retainer after invisalign treatment is a non-negotiable step to prevent your teeth from naturally drifting back to their old positions. Your doctor will provide clear, comfortable retainers to wear at night, ensuring your cosmetic and functional investment lasts for a lifetime.
What Are Invisalign Attachments and Why Are They Used?
To fully understand how does invisalign work for complex cases, you need to know about invisalign attachments. These are tiny, tooth-colored composite bumps temporarily bonded to specific teeth. They act as precise anchor points, giving the smooth plastic aligners a secure surface to grip onto. Without these discreet attachments, the trays would slip off smooth surfaces, making it impossible to perform advanced dental movements like complex vertical extractions or severe tooth rotations.
Precision Cuts for Bite Correction (Mandibular Advancement)
For patients dealing with advanced bite issues, modern aligners feature specialized precision cuts built directly into the plastic. These cuts allow the secure anchoring of orthodontic elastics to correct severe overbites or underbites. Furthermore, for growing teenagers, the system can include built-in mandibular advancement wings. These innovative structural additions guide the lower jaw forward into an optimal position, correcting complex skeletal bite discrepancies while simultaneously straightening the teeth.
What Invisalign Can Fix — and What It Cannot
While clear aligners are highly versatile, knowing the specific invisalign limitations is crucial for setting realistic cosmetic expectations. Clear aligners excel at treating mild-to-moderate crowding, spacing, and crossbites. However, understanding **how does invisalign work also means recognizing its boundaries; severe skeletal jaw discrepancies or extreme vertical gaps often require traditional metal braces or surgical combined treatments to achieve full clinical correction.
Cases That Require Braces or Combined Treatment
If a tooth needs severe vertical extrusion out of the jawbone, smooth plastic trays may struggle to generate enough mechanical force. In these complex scenarios, traditional braces or a combined orthodontic approach are necessary. A detailed clinical assessment at your local clinic in Oman will determine whether clear aligners alone can safely deliver your desired results or if a specialized hybrid plan is needed to fix your bite.
